Abstract

In the first part of our work we show a condition for a semi-homeomorphism in the sense of Crossley and Hildebrand (s.h.C.H) to be a semi-homeomorphism in the sense of Biswas (s.h.B). Certain relevant examples are provided. Next, we define strong semi-homeomorphisms Via “nice” restrictions of semi-homeomorphisms (“global condition”) and we show that the new class of functions actually coincides with semi-homeomorphisms. Then, in the third part we introduce local semi-homeomorphisms (l.s.h.C.H.) via a corresponding “local condition” for restrictions. A few results pertaining to the preservation of some topological properties under this new class of functions are examined.
